Article Overview
An optical module disconnection is often caused by physical layer issues, compatibility mismatches, or signal degradation, and can usually be resolved through systematic inspection and corrective actions.
Common Causes of Disconnection
- Improper Module Seating: If the optical module is not fully inserted or locked into the port, the device may fail to detect it, resulting in a down port with no data flow .
- Fiber Connector Contamination or Damage: Dust, dirt, or scratches on the fiber end face can block optical signals, causing intermittent links or complete disconnection .
- Compatibility Issues: Mismatched optical modules, fiber types (single-mode vs. multi-mode), or unsupported wavelengths can prevent the port from going up .
- Signal Attenuation or Fiber Breaks: Aging components, damaged cables, or high transmission loss can reduce signal strength below operational thresholds, leading to dropped connections .
- Hardware or Environmental Failures: Overheating, electronic faults, or ESD damage can impair module function and cause disconnection .
Step-by-Step Troubleshooting
- Check Physical Installation: Ensure the module is fully seated and locked. Listen for a click when inserting the fiber connector .
- Inspect Fiber End Faces: Use a fiber inspection tool to detect contamination or damage. Clean with fiber cleaning wipes or replace damaged fibers .
- Verify Compatibility: Confirm that both ends of the link use compatible modules, fiber types, and wavelengths. Replace non-matching modules if necessary .
- Measure Optical Power: Use a digital diagnostic monitoring (DDM) function or optical power meter to check transmit and receive power levels. Low power may indicate fiber loss or module degradation .
- Test the Port: Perform a self-loop test to determine if the port itself is functional. If the port fails, try another port to isolate the fault .
- Check Configuration: Ensure that port settings such as speed, duplex, and negotiation modes match on both ends of the link .
Preventive Measures
- Maintain clean fiber connectors and practice proper ESD protection .
- Use certified and compatible optical modules .
- Regularly inspect and test fiber links to detect early signs of attenuation or damage .
- Monitor module temperature and power usage to prevent overheating and premature failure . By following these steps, most optical module disconnections can be diagnosed and resolved efficiently, minimizing network downtime and maintaining stable connectivity.
